Vietnamese students win three gold medals at 2018 International Biology Olympiad

Monday, 23/07/2018 16:32
According to the Department of Quality Management under Ministry of Education and Training, Vietnamese students won three golds and one silver at the 29th International Biology Olympiad (IBO 2018) in Iran.

The gold medalists were awarded to Nguyen Phuong Thao from the High School for the Gifted under University of Science, VNU-Hanoi; Tran Thi Minh Anh from Tran Phu High School for the Gifted, the northern port city of Hai Phong; and Hoang Minh Trung from Lam Son High School for the Gifted, Thanh Hoa province.

The silver medal went to Hoang Van Dong from Nguyen Trai High School for the Gifted, the northern province of Hai Duong.

Phuong Thao had the highest points and became the first winner of the contest. Minh Anh came in at the 9th place, while Minh Trung 19th and Van Dong 64th.

The Olympiad held in Tehran capital from July 15th to 21st, drew 261 students from 71 countries and territories. /.
